DVD-RW Problems
Just this morning my DVD-RW drive (TSSTCorp TS-H652L) started reading ALL of my blank DVDs as "0 bytes used, 0 bytes free so it will not burn any of them. Can someone tell me what's going on?

Which brand of CDs are you using ? Also, you might want to check your drive with a tool like Everest or WinAudit, to see if, for example, your drive support DVD-R and DVD+R, things like that.

Well, I fixed it by uninstalling it and re-installing the firmware update.
